In that case you can use
--log-driver=syslog. There are quite a few other options to choose from :)Out of interest, why is overlayfs out of the question? If it’s because you’re running rootless and you’re running an older kernel which doesn’t allow non-root users to create overlayfs mounts, there’s always the
fuse-overlayfsdriver, which is functionally the same but emulates it in userspace using a FUSE driver. Finally, thevfsdriver should ALWAYS work, although it comes at the cost of not being able to share storage between image layers. Also if you’re on ZFS there’s azfsdriver for that which uses ZFS volumes (same idea as the subvolume approach on btrfs). There’s more information on the docs if you’re interested, and I’m pretty sure podman has a similar suite of options.

In addition to what the other commenter said, I want to add that the inverse is also true - intentionally or not, women tend to step out of the way for men a lot more often. If you spend some time peoplewatching on a busy sidewalk, there seems to be a kind of unwritten social hierarchy of “which person needs to step out of the other person’s way”, which most of the time seems to be something along the lines of tall man > short man > short woman > tall woman. This has led me to an interesting realization - before I started transitioning I used to have a lot of encounters (often multiple times a day) where both myself and someone else step out of each other’s way and then do that funny little back-and-forth dance until we figure out who’s staying in place. The other person in these situations was almost always a woman, and this hardly happens anymore when I’m presenting fem (but still happens a lot when I’m boymoding). Apparently I’d subconsciously figured out my placement in the sidewalk etiquette hierarchy years before consciously realizing that I wasn’t a guy!
